Tractor Death
(N.Z. Press Association) HASTINGS, Feb. 24. A young man died this morning when the tractor he was driving overturned on a farm property near Taihape. He was Douglas James Whale, aged 20, single, tractor driver, of Taihape. The dead man had been discing with a crawler tractor on a hillside. The tractor overturned and rolled on him, causing multiple injuries, which the police say caused instant death.
